Size
Macaws are the biggest domesticated parrots and require a large cage that can accommodate their size. These intelligent birds need plenty of space to play and exercise and they love having stimulating toys in their cages to keep them occupied throughout the day. Ideally, the cage should be at a minimum of 3 feet wide, 2.5 feet deep, and 6 feet high.
The minimum recommended cage size for a macaw shop is 1.5 to 2 times the bird's wingspan in order to give them enough space to flap their wings for exercise and to move about. If you decide to include perches, toys and food stations to your cage, this will consume more space and leave less room for the bird's wings.
You should also consider the height of the cage when you are choosing the macaw cage. Their tails can stretch as long as their bodies. It is crucial for the cage to be tall enough to stop the bird from scratching its tail against the walls of the cage when it turns around.
Another factor to consider is the dimension of the bars within the cage. Macaws are sturdy birds with sturdy feet and beaks, so make sure the bars of the cage are constructed from strong metal. They must also have enough space to keep your bird's fingers from becoming stuck. Also, you should beware of cage designs that could compromise your bird's safety like round cages or cages that have decorative scrollwork.

Bar Spacing
The best macaw cages come with a a wide base, made of durable materials. These cages are a good option for birds that love to climb and hang out. These cages also offer protection for your bird. These features stop the bird from accidentally escaping and also stop them from stealing or chewing on toys they find in their cage.
The spacing between the bars is another important aspect to take into consideration when selecting the right cage. The cage must have bars that aren't too close to each other because birds can get their head or feet stuck between them when climbing. This is very risky for a bird and the bar spacing should be at least 1 inch apart or 3/8 inch for smaller finches. For larger parrots the bar spacing should be either 1 inch or 3/4 inch.
The cage should also have a a large, wide door that is easy to open. This allows you to clean the cage and to get water and food. The front door must also be birdproof. The cage should also have a place for a grate and a perch as birds like to hang out on the perch and blue macaw bird Price grate. The cage should be equipped with an opening tray that slides as well as a swing-out feeder entrance, and a bird guardrail.
The cage should also be a rectangular or square shape instead of round because the odd angles can hinder toes and make it difficult for birds to move around. Avoid cages with mesh made of plastic on the sides and the top because birds can easily chew through the mesh. Galvanized cages need to be thoroughly rinsed because the process can leave toxic metals and zinc on the wire.

Toys
Macaws are intelligent birds, good talkers, and live long (up to 100 years). They can also be destructive so it is important that their cages and toys offer plenty of entertainment and stimulation.
It is essential to provide a variety of toys for them to play with. They are social animals and enjoy interacting with their humans. It is crucial to provide them plenty of chewing material that will keep their teeth busy. My cockatoo Lily for instance, loved to shred and turn books into "confetti" that she would then fling all over the place. Unfortunately, I had to spend many hours cleaning up the confetti each day!
You can buy many parrot toys, but you may already have some in your house. Natural branches, like ones found outside, can entertain for hours and can be used to create hand or foot toys. Untreated lumber that is cut off from your local home improvement store, or the woodworking shop could be a low-cost toy that will give your bird hours of entertainment. The key is to find plenty of non-toxic, well-maintained branches that can be hung from the bars of their cages and then given to them in small pieces. Some of these branches can also be joined with sisal or cotton and rope, to create various toys.
It may take some time and patience for a cockatoo, or any other bird, that isn't accustomed to toys to play with them. Try to keep the new toys out of sight initially and then slowly move them into closer view. The majority of birds eventually learn to play with toys that they don't own.

Safety
Macaws can be intelligent and curious birds, but they can also be prone to accidents if their cage is not safe. For this reason, it is essential to consider safety when choosing a cage for your pet. Some important considerations include the dimensions of your cage, the space between bars, as well as the materials you'll use to build the cage.
Macaws require ample space to move about, extend their wings, and engage in natural behaviors that improve their overall health. A larger cage gives them the space to do this and provides a secure and secure barrier that can prevent stress and boredom.
The ideal size for a cage should be at least 5-6 feet tall and wide. This will allow the bird to fly free, which is essential to its health. The cage should also be constructed from robust materials, such as stainless steel, which can be able to withstand the constant chewing that is common in these large birds.
Due to their durability and security, stainless steel cages are very popular with pet owners. They offer increased airflow and visibility, while keeping your chestnut-fronted macaw price safe from getting entangled in sharp metal components that could cause harm to them. Additionally, many stainless steel cages come with wider door openings that permit easy cleaning and interaction with your pet.
Toys are an additional essential part of a macaw cage that can be used for entertainment as well as enrichment. Rotating toys on a weekly schedule can stimulate your pet's mind and help it develop its natural foraging instincts. Toys should also be made of durable materials that can withstand the force of a macaw flying and are safe to chew or ingest.
It is important to stay clear of substances that are harmful to macaws when making a cage. A few of the most frequent toxins include paints and finishes that contain lead and other harmful chemicals. Look for cages that are composed of non-toxic materials that are in compliance with government regulations.
